Brandon L. Crawford is a scholar working on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, Reproductive Medicine and Sociology and Political Science. According to data from OpenAlex, Brandon L. Crawford has authored 63 papers receiving a total of 632 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 38 papers in Public Health, Environmental and Occupational Health, 29 papers in Reproductive Medicine and 16 papers in Sociology and Political Science. Recurrent topics in Brandon L. Crawford's work include Reproductive Health and Contraception (36 papers), Reproductive Health and Technologies (29 papers) and American Constitutional Law and Politics (13 papers). Brandon L. Crawford is often cited by papers focused on Reproductive Health and Contraception (36 papers), Reproductive Health and Technologies (29 papers) and American Constitutional Law and Politics (13 papers). Brandon L. Crawford collaborates with scholars based in United States, United Kingdom and Netherlands. Brandon L. Crawford's co-authors include Kristen N. Jozkowski, Ronna C. Turner, Wen‐Juo Lo, Sasha N. Canan, Mary E. Hunt, Kathryn J. LaRoche, Malachi Willis, Mindy S. Bradley, Danny Valdez and Sara I. McClelland and has published in prestigious journ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Social Science & Medicine and Personality and Individual Differences.
